中级web前端开发工程师的职责
简介
中级Web前端开发工程师是在Web前端开发领域有一定经验和技能的专业人士。他们负责设计和开发Web应用程序的前端部分,包括用户界面(UI)、交互和用户体验(UX)。中级Web前端开发工程师通常会与设计师、后端开发工程师和产品经理合作,确保Web应用程序的功能和外观的一致性,并提供良好的用户体验。
职责
中级Web前端开发工程师的职责主要包括以下方面:
1. 网页设计和开发
中级Web前端开发工程师负责根据给定的设计和功能需求,设计和开发用户界面(UI)和用户体验(UX)。他们需要熟练掌握HTML、CSS和JavaScript等前端技术,使用这些技术进行网页的布局、样式设计和交互效果的实现。他们需要确保网页在不同的浏览器和设备上的兼容性,并提供良好的用户体验。
2. 前端框架和工具的应用
中级Web前端开发工程师需要熟悉并掌握常见的前端框架和工具,如React、Angular、Vue等框架,以及Webpack、Gulp等工具。他们需要根据项目需求选择合适的框架和工具,并使用这些工具提高开发效率,优化代码结构和性能。
3. 与后端集成和数据交互
中级Web前端开发工程师需要与后端开发工程师密切合作,与后端进行接口对接,实现与服务器的数据交互。他们需要了解HTTP协议和RESTful API,并使用AJAX技术实现异步数据请求和更新页面内容。
4. 测试和调试
中级Web前端开发工程师需要进行测试和调试,确保网页在不同的浏览器和设备上的兼容性,并解决页面加载速度和性能方面的问题。他们需要使用调试工具和浏览器开发者工具进行调试,并进行自动化测试和单元测试。
5. 代码维护和优化
中级Web前端开发工程师需要进行代码维护和优化,保证代码的可读性、可维护性和可扩展性。他们需要遵循代码规范和最佳实践,使用模块化和组件化的开发方式,减少冗余代码和提高代码的重用性。
6. 技术研究和学习
中级Web前端开发工程师需要持续关注前端技术的发展和变化,学习和掌握新的前端技术和工具。他们需要参与技术社区和开发者社区,与其他开发者一起分享经验和解决问题,并不断提升自己的技能。
7. 与团队合作
中级Web前端开发工程师需要与设计师、后端开发工程师、产品经理和测试工程师等团队成员紧密合作。他们需要理解和解释设计需求,并与其他团队成员协作,确保项目的顺利进行和高质量的交付。
结论
数字前端工程师和web前端中级Web前端开发工程师承担着设计和开发Web应用前端部分的重要责任。他们需要熟练掌握HTML、CSS和JavaScript等前端技术,使用前端框架和工具,与后端开发工程师进行数据交互,进行测试和调试,并进行代码维护和优化。中级Web前端开发工程师需要不断学习和研究新的前端技术,与团队成员合作,确保项目的成功实施和高质量的交付。

版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。